I am trying to run the following model:

domi ~ type*ratio+((1|id)+(0+type|id)+(1|face_id)+(1|car_id))

My question is whether the data coding for "face_id" and "car_id" variables
is correct.
As you see on the following sample data structure, "type" is repeated
measure where 1=car, 0=face. Thus, I coded "face_id" as "0" when the type
is 1 (car) and coded "car_id" as "0" when type is 0 (face). Would it be a
right way to deal with this repeated measure issue?

​id type    face_id   car_id ratio    domi
1   1        0       1 high     3.14
2   1        0       2 medi    4.67
3   1        0       3 low      4.23
4   1        0       4 low     7 ​
​1   0        1       0 high     3.00
2   0        2       0 medi    4.77
3   0        3       0 low      4.25
4   0        4       0 low     7.12 ​​
